## TumbleHub Environments

Quick refresher for the sync: the locker access flow (scan badge, pick a door, drop laundry) runs in three environments — dev, staging, and prod. Staging talks to the fake locker firmware, so don't panic if doors "open" instantly. Prod hits real hardware at the Brindlemoor pilot site. The staging environment currently runs with the following configuration values.

deployment values, kadug-fawip:
[fenath]
port = 9200
region = north-3
host = fenath.lumicworks.corp
timeout_ms = 250
retries = 7

## CrumbClock Environments

CrumbClock is the little service that decides when online bakery orders stop being accepted for next-day pickup. Three environments: sandbox, staging, prod. Sandbox fakes the clock, staging mirrors prod with a one-hour offset so we can test cutoffs during office hours. Nothing here touches payment data — it only publishes a yes/no flag to the storefront. Prod currently runs with the following settings.

config for tagaf-bawif:
[norok]
host = norok.ordinworks.local
user = norok_svc
database = norok_prod

Handover — Top Floor Quiet Room

Priya, the quiet room on level 9 at Calder House is now bookable again after the ventilation fix. Please keep the blinds down until the glare film arrives, and log any booking clashes with facilities. The door lock was rekeyed on Tuesday, so use the new code below.

badge for fajog-fahap: bdg-G-50

Ticket: SSG-1147 — Expired credential halting incremental rebuilds. Since 03:10, the Fernwheel static site pipeline has skipped incremental rebuilds and fallen back to full builds, tripling publish times. Root cause: the content-diff service credential expired; it was issued outside the rotation schedule, which is itself a finding worth noting in your review. A replacement credential has been minted with identical, minimal scopes and a 90-day lifetime. Resume incremental rebuilds using the key below.

service key, fafof-yagug: qvz3-94e